phpstudyを使用して、さまざまなHTTPメソッド(Get、Post、Put、削除)をテストするにはどうすればよいですか?
PHPStudyを使用してさまざまなHTTPメソッドをテストするには、環境をセットアップし、これらのメソッドを処理するためにPHPスクリプトを作成する必要があります。これがこれにアプローチする方法です:
-
リクエストを取得:
-
PHPファイル(eg、
get_test.php
)を作成し、Getリクエストを処理する簡単なスクリプトを作成します。例えば:<code class="php"><?php if ($_SERVER['REQUEST_METHOD'] === 'GET') { echo "GET request received. Data: " . json_encode($_GET); }</code></code>
-
http://localhost/get_test.php?name=John&age=30
などのクエリパラメーターを備えたWebブラウザを介してこのファイルにアクセスします。
-
-
リクエストの投稿:
-
別のPHPファイル(例:
post_test.php
)を作成し、投稿リクエストを処理するスクリプトを作成します。<code class="php"><?php if ($_SERVER['REQUEST_METHOD'] === 'POST') { echo "POST request received. Data: " . json_encode($_POST); }</code></code>
- PostmanやCurlなどのツールを使用して、投稿データを
http://localhost/post_test.php
に送信します。
-
-
リクエストを削除して削除します:
-
これらの方法は、Webブラウザーで直接使用するためにはあまり一般的ではありませんが、同様に処理できます。
<code class="php"><?php if ($_SERVER['REQUEST_METHOD'] === 'PUT') { echo "PUT request received. Data: " . file_get_contents('php://input'); } elseif ($_SERVER['REQUEST_METHOD'] === 'DELETE') { echo "DELETE request received. Data: " . file_get_contents('php://input'); }</code></code>
- これをファイル(
put_delete_test.php
など)に保存し、PostmanやCurlなどのツールを使用してこれらのメソッドをテストします。
-
HTTPメソッドをテストするためにphpstudyを構成するための手順は何ですか?
httpメソッドをテストするためにphpstudyを構成するには、次の手順に従ってください。
-
phpstudyをインストールして開始します:
- 公式ウェブサイトからphpstudyをダウンロードしてインストールします。
- ApacheおよびMySQLサービスを開始するPHPStudyサービスを開始します。
-
テスト環境を作成します:
- テストスクリプトを保存するには、Webルート(通常は
www
またはhtdocs
フォルダー)内に新しいディレクトリを作成します。 - テスト中にファイルを書き込む予定がある場合は、Webサーバーにこのディレクトリに許可を書き込むことを確認してください。
- テストスクリプトを保存するには、Webルート(通常は
-
PHP設定の構成:
- PHPStudyには通常、事前に構成されたPHP設定が付属していますが、特定の拡張機能を有効にするか、より高度なテストのために
php.ini
ファイルを調整する必要がある場合があります。 - 必要な拡張
curl
が有効になっているかどうかを確認します。これは、HTTPメソッドのテストに役立ちます。
- PHPStudyには通常、事前に構成されたPHP設定が付属していますが、特定の拡張機能を有効にするか、より高度なテストのために
-
仮想ホストのセットアップ(オプション) :
- さまざまなドメイン環境をシミュレートする必要がある場合は、PHPStudyのApache構成で仮想ホストを構成します。
-
テスト接続:
- Webブラウザーを開き、
http://localhost
に移動して、サーバーが正しく実行されていることを確認します。
- Webブラウザーを開き、
httpリクエストがphpstudyで正しく処理されていることを確認するにはどうすればよいですか?
httpリクエストがphpstudyで正しく処理されていることを確認するには、次の手順に従うことができます。
-
サーバーの応答を確認してください:
- HTTPリクエストを送信した後、ブラウザまたはツール(Postmanなど)でサーバーの応答を確認します。 HTTPステータスコードと応答本体を探して、サーバーがリクエストを正しく処理したことを確認します。
-
ログ分析:
- phpstudyは、ApacheアクセスログファイルのすべてのHTTP要求をログに記録します。これらのログは、通常、
C:\phpStudy\Apache\logs\access.log
で見つけることができます。 - ログファイルを開き、最近のリクエストを検索して、受信および処理されたことを確認します。
- phpstudyは、ApacheアクセスログファイルのすべてのHTTP要求をログに記録します。これらのログは、通常、
-
PHPスクリプト出力:
- 以前のスクリプトに示すように、リクエストデータをエコーするPHPスクリプトを使用します。これにより、どのデータが受信されたか、どのように処理されたかを正確に確認できます。
-
データベースの相互作用:
- HTTPリクエストにデータベース操作が含まれる場合、データベースを確認して、予想される変更(挿入、更新、削除されたデータなど)が発生したことを確認してください。
phpstudy内のどのツールがHTTPメソッドテストを監視およびデバッグするのに役立ちますか?
phpstudyは、HTTPメソッドテストを監視およびデバッグするのに役立ついくつかのツールを提供します。
-
Apacheログ:
- Apacheアクセスログとエラーログファイルは、デバッグに非常に貴重です。アクセスログには、サーバーが受信したリクエストが表示されますが、エラーログには、処理中に発生した問題が表示されます。
-
PHPエラーログ:
- PHPStudyは、個別のログファイルでPHPエラーをログに記録します。このログは
C:\phpStudy\PHP\logs\php_error_log
で見つけることができます。これは、HTTPメソッドテスト中に発生するPHPスクリプトエラーをキャッチするのに役立ちます。
- PHPStudyは、個別のログファイルでPHPエラーをログに記録します。このログは
-
phpmyadmin :
- テストがデータベースの相互作用を伴う場合、phpStudyにバンドルされたphpMyAdminを使用してデータベースを検査し、操作の結果を確認できます。
-
組み込みのWebサーバーツール:
- PHPStudyには、サービスのステータスを確認し、必要に応じて再起動し、構成を簡単に変更できるWebベースの管理パネルが含まれています。
-
サードパーティツール:
- phpstudyの直接の一部ではありませんが、phpstudyと並んでPostmanやCurlなどのツールを使用してリクエストを送信し、HTTPメソッドをよりインタラクティブにデバッグできます。
これらのツールを利用して、概説した手順に従うことにより、phpstudy内でHTTPメソッドを効果的にテストおよびデバッグできます。
以上がphpstudyを使用して、さまざまなHTTPメソッド(Get、Post、Put、削除)をテストするに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

記事では、CORSのPHPSTUDYの構成、ApacheおよびPHP設定の手順の詳細、およびトラブルシューティング方法について説明します。

この記事では、PHP Cookieテスト、セットアップ、Cookie検証、および一般的な問題をカバーするためのPHPStudyを使用して詳細に説明しています。効果的なテストのための実用的な手順とトラブルシューティングを強調しています。[159文字]

記事では、PHPファイルのアップロードにPHPStudyを使用し、セットアップのアドレス指定、一般的な問題、大きなファイルの構成、セキュリティ対策について説明します。

記事では、パフォーマンスの改善とトラブルシューティングのための作成、登録、構成など、PHPStudyでカスタムセッションハンドラーのセットアップについて説明します。

この記事では、環境をセットアップし、APIの統合、およびトランザクションのシミュレーションにより、PHPStudyを使用してさまざまな支払いゲートウェイをテストする方法について説明します。主な問題:支払いゲートウェイテスト用にPHPStudyを効果的に構成します。

この記事では、安全なHTTP認証のためにphpstudyの構成、HTTPSの有効化、.htaccessおよび.htpasswdファイルのセットアップなどの手順の詳細、およびセキュリティのベストプラクティス:phpstudy throでの安全なHTTP認証の確保

phpstudyは、さまざまなデータベース接続をテストできるようにします。重要な手順には、サーバーのインストール、PHP拡張機能の有効化、スクリプトの構成が含まれます。トラブルシューティングは、接続障害や拡張の問題などの一般的なエラーに焦点を当てています。

この記事では、PHPStudyを使用してPHPフレームワークとライブラリをテストし、セットアップ、構成、トラブルシューティングに焦点を当てています。重要な問題には、バージョン管理と一般的なエラーの解決が含まれます。


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

SecLists
SecLists は、セキュリティ テスターの究極の相棒です。これは、セキュリティ評価中に頻繁に使用されるさまざまな種類のリストを 1 か所にまとめたものです。 SecLists は、セキュリティ テスターが必要とする可能性のあるすべてのリストを便利に提供することで、セキュリティ テストをより効率的かつ生産的にするのに役立ちます。リストの種類には、ユーザー名、パスワード、URL、ファジング ペイロード、機密データ パターン、Web シェルなどが含まれます。テスターはこのリポジトリを新しいテスト マシンにプルするだけで、必要なあらゆる種類のリストにアクセスできるようになります。

PhpStorm Mac バージョン
最新(2018.2.1)のプロフェッショナル向けPHP統合開発ツール

SAP NetWeaver Server Adapter for Eclipse
Eclipse を SAP NetWeaver アプリケーション サーバーと統合します。

DVWA
Damn Vulnerable Web App (DVWA) は、非常に脆弱な PHP/MySQL Web アプリケーションです。その主な目的は、セキュリティ専門家が法的環境でスキルとツールをテストするのに役立ち、Web 開発者が Web アプリケーションを保護するプロセスをより深く理解できるようにし、教師/生徒が教室環境で Web アプリケーションを教え/学習できるようにすることです。安全。 DVWA の目標は、シンプルでわかりやすいインターフェイスを通じて、さまざまな難易度で最も一般的な Web 脆弱性のいくつかを実践することです。このソフトウェアは、

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)
